HVAC and Building Automation, LPH 3-9
SWM is currently planning to build a second complete depot for the tram at Ständlerstraße 20, 81549 Munich.
The facility will have the following areas of use:
• Two maintenance buildings with work stations for trams
• Warehouse with approx. 10,000 m² of usable space
• Building with office space, social areas and canteen
• Parking with a total track length of approx. 4,000 m incl. possibility of cleaning the inside of the train
• Structural noise protection measures
• Technical arterial for technical development
• Gleichrichterwerke
• Outdoor facilities (rail, road, open spaces and technical installations) at the entire depot
• Consideration of the existing building stock in the depot concept
The service includes all necessary technical facilities and infrastructures that must be built, dismantled or upgraded as part of the construction project.
This applies to cost groups 410, 420, 430, 473 (compressed air), 474 and 480 according to DIN 276.
New construction of approx. 35,500 m² gross floor area of workshop building including storage and office space, approx. 5,000 m² gross floor area of service buildings and approx. 4,000 metres of track systems and associated structures (rectifier plants, supply structures and noise protection measures). The inventory on the construction site is not directly included in the planning scope, but its supply and disposal must be ensured at all times.
Planning scope:
Ca. 3 MW Wärmeversorgungsanalgen
Approx. 250,000 m³/h ventilation systems
Approx. 800 kW refrigeration systems
Compressed air systems with approx. 330 tapping points and 10 compressors with approx. 22 m³/min, sprinkler systems with approx. 4,000 sprinkler heads, 50 wall hydrants in the building, 25 outdoor hydrants and a double tank in the ground with a total capacity of approx. 1,200 m³
Building automation with approx. 5,400 data points and approx. 20 main information points
